Using Wii / WiiU controllers to emulate GameCube controller on Linux - ciacnorris - 08-26-2014 I'd like to use the Wii Classic controller (or the Wii U Pro Controller, i own both) to play a GameCube game. I can make the classic controller work with the KDE tools on /dev/input/js1, but i can't select it in Dolphin's GC Pad configuration window. The only choices i get are Xlib/0/Keyboard Mouse XInput2//Virtual core pointer When the first one is selected, i can assign some buttons just to the two D Pads (both on the classic controller and the wiimote, not just to one or the other) and to the 2 button on the wiimote. It looks like something is automatically translating both D-Pads into keyboard's arrow buttons and some wiimote buttons into mouse buttons. Anybody can help me please? |
